For those that have become truly shredded (that guy at the shows that simply stands out compared to all others due to his leanness) how much weight did you have to drop.
Lets say a 200lb man at 10% in THEORY would need to drop 12lb to be at 4% (no one is getting much leaner than that. I think Meadows hit 3.7% and you don't see anyone leaner than him).
Of course this does not happen and you end up losing a lot more.

My personal observation is that I lose 1lb lean tissue (not just muscle but overall lean weight) for 2lb of fat in order to get down to 7% (drug free obviously it's different if you add chemicals into the mix) But I never gone lower than that.

I would imagine once you hit 6% you would start losing gross amounts of muscle in relation to body fat?
 
Can only speak from a drug-enhanced perspective but tissue loss from 10% down to the realms of 6% or perhaps slightly lower was minimal if existant with a CKD approach, test prop, winstrol, gh, eph and t3.
That said, I am now dieting AAS-free and it is completely night and day - nothing seems to work. Lol.
 
From speaking to, reading and listening to a lot of nattys they ALL say that they needed to lose a LOT more than they initially thought.

e.g. the guy on the left (Jeff Nippard) recently won his WNBF pro card. This pic is when he competed in 2012 at 150lbs. Cant find a recent one but basically he had more muscle this time round and competed at 140lb and was a LOT more shredded and obv looked bigger on stage. He is 5ft 5. 140lb we will all agree is VERY light but he looks phenomenal as you can see. I really do think people do place too much emphasis on bodyweight.

I weighed in at 165lbs in my avi pic but from looking at pics myself and from speaking to other trusted been-there-done-it guys in the sport I would have looked a LOT better if i lost more. My aim next time I get on stage is to be 160lbs. I spoke to Bobby Khan and he said the same thing and he is a guy who knows his stuff!

IMO a lot of competitors lie about their stage weight. If you really knew how much some guys weighed you would be surprised!

Also I was listening to a podcast yesterday and someone said the following that I also whole heartedly agree with: If you have a strong genetic structure i,e no real glaringly weak bodypart then you can get away with being softer on stage, however if you have any weak bodyparts or arent the biggest guy then you absolutely need to be shredded to the bone as it will create a better illusion on stage.

^^ defo agree with this and you can almost always see it when you have a black guy on stage with a beautiful shape who will place very highly when he is easily out-conditioned by a lot of guys he is alongside with on stage. At the end of the day its about the whole package and every competitor IMO needs to find what "combination" fits their look the best. And that's the fun part of it all IMO :)

My first show was the leanest ive been. I def lost tissue then. Over dieted n over thyroid meds but reckon I lost 4-6lb muscle. The famous toilet seat pic. I got calipered at3.9 in the uni lab n iy took ages as they couldn't get pinches. I felt like death for 2-3 weeks up to this. Could barely function

What was the key in getting rid of the last bit?
Do you feel drugs played a big role or was it simply grinding and grinding.
Most people would just say grinding so wouldn't be worth asking but knowing you it will be a legit reply.
 
What was the key in getting rid of the last bit?
Do you feel drugs played a big role or was it simply grinding and grinding.
Most people would just say grinding so wouldn't be worth asking but knowing you it will be a legit reply.
Combination. At 4 weeks out I thought I was fat. So upped t3 from 50 to 100

Added a sunday cardio session in for n hour so from 6-7 sessions n increased heart rate from 130 to 135 plus

Also started doing extra cardio on a night like walking to shop or to a mates

Took training from 5 days to 7 if I remember right

Eddy ellwood saw me in the gym at 4 weeks out n said I looked better then than on stage however I messed my load up n he also prefers guys bigger than leaner

I was that depleted first day load I hit 600g clean carbd plus 8l water n lost a lb

Couldn't remember conversations, hypo n loose balance alot

Plus side I took my top off in an exam n even the physiology teacher couldn't believe it. Said he suprised I was walking about lol. Must of been lean ha
